1.01 ALS Response Time (2023)

Published by City of Tempe | City of Tempe | Metadata Last Checked: February 21, 2026 | Last Modified: 2024-03-19T23:14:06.904Z
Data is based on calls received by the Phoenix 911 system and given an Advanced Life Support (ALS) response code, indicating the nature of the call.  Alarm Processing Time is calculated from the time Phoenix 911 answers the call to the time Phoenix 911 notifies a Fire department Unit. This is also known as Dispatch Time to Notification Time.  Turnout Time is calculated from the time a Fire Department Unit is notified of the call to the time the unit rolls out of the station or begins proceeding to the incident. This is also known as Acknowledgment Time to Roll Time.  Travel Time is calculated from the time a Fire department Unit starts proceeding to an incident to the time it arrives at the incident.
